Take it to heart, as you pray this Lazaroo:

“Do not let people or animals, herds or flocks, taste anything; do not let them eat or drink.”
(Jonah 3:7)

Why would the king of Ninevah issue such a harsh decree, Jesus?

It was because of Jonah’s preaching, wasn’t it?

After You forced him to show up in that wicked city
You declared You were about to destroy them.

The king took You at Your Word and went all out to change your mind.

How seriously do I take Your warnings?

Pray this Lazaroo with bulldog faith:

“Hear the word of the LORD…”
(Hosea 4:1)

Hearing Your Word Jesus

is more than allowing my ears to register a sound.

It’s more than understanding what You say –
more, even, than agreeing with what You say.

It’s doing what You say.

Hearing – really hearing –
always results in obedient action.

So if I don’t obey

I haven’t heard You.

And if I don’t obey

the consequences You’ve warned me about will befall me

whether I’ve heard them or not.
